A rich Flemish beef and onion stew simmered with dark Belgian beer. It is a classic comfort dish across Flanders and common in local brasseries.
Crisp Belgian fries served with mayonnaise or sauces. They are a staple snack and side dish deeply rooted in everyday food culture in Flanders.
A creamy chicken stew with white asparagus and meatballs, often served in a puff pastry shell. A beloved traditional dish in northern Belgium.

Ticket office support is available at Amsterdam Centraal. Information desks are located in a small white building in front of the station's main entrance and at various points in the main passenger hall.
Luggage storage is located on the ground floor near the front entrance in the eastern walkway, near the stairs to platform 2. Open daily from 07:00 to 01:00. .
